摘 要:目的 探讨大黄对脓毒症患者血管内皮细胞功能的保护作用。方法 采用前瞻性单中心随机对照研究,选取2020年7月-2021年9月解放军联勤保障部队第908医院重症医学科收治的脓毒症患者41例,随机分为大黄治疗组(n=20)与对照组(n=21)。大黄治疗组采取基础治疗联合大黄治疗,对照组采取基础治疗联合生理盐水灌胃。分别于给药前、给药24 h、给药72 h采血,检测常规凝血项目[凝血酶原时间(PT)、活化部分凝血活酶时间(APTT)、纤维蛋白原、凝血酶时间(TT)、纤维蛋白原降解产物(FDP)、D-二聚体、抗凝血酶Ⅲ(AT-Ⅲ)、血小板计数、血小板分布宽度]及凝血分子标志物[血栓调节蛋白(TM)、组织型纤溶酶原激活剂-纤溶酶原激活剂抑制剂-1复合物(t-PAIC)、凝血酶-抗凝血酶复合物(TAT)、纤溶酶-α抗纤溶酶复合物(PIC)],比较两组不同给药时间的相关指标,并采用生存分析比较两组的预后情况。结果 大黄治疗组给药72 h的纤维蛋白原水平[(3.5±1.0) g/L]明显高于对照组72 h的纤维蛋白原水平[(2.7±0.8) g/L],较大黄治疗组给药前的纤维蛋白原水平[(2.7±0.9) g/L]也明显升高,差异有统计学意义(P<0.05)。与对照组给药前的TM[19.0(15.5,22.6) TU/ml]、t-PAIC[15.4(9.7,20.9) ng/ml]相比,对照组72 h的TM[27.3(20.8,31.2) TU/ml]、t-PAIC[22.2(15.5,38.6) ng/ml]明显升高,差异有统计学意义(P<0.05);与对照组72 h的TM、t-PAIC[分别为27.3(20.8,31.2) TU/ml,22.2(15.5,38.6) ng/ml]相比,大黄治疗组72 h的TM[13.2(10.9,18.0) TU/ml]、t-PAIC[9.2(7.3,23.1) ng/ml]明显降低,差异有统计学意义(P<0.05);大黄治疗组72 h的TM水平较大黄治疗组给药前[19.7(17.1,23.4) TU/ml]、大黄治疗组24 h[18.6(15.3,21.1) TU/ml]明显降低,差异有统计学意义(P<0.05)。生存分析结果显示,两组14 d生存率差异无统计学意义(P>0.05)。结论 大黄能够下调脓毒症患者的TM及t-PAIC水平,并改善脓毒症患者的血管内皮细胞功能�Objective To evaluate the protective effect of Rhubarb on vascular endothelial cell function in the sepsis patients.Methods We carried out a prospective,single-center,randomized controlled study based on 41 patients with sepsis who admitted to the Intensive Care Unit of the 908th Hospital of PLA.The patients were randomly divided into (Rhubarb) treatment group (n=20) and control group (n=21).Blood samples were collected before,24 h and 72 h after the medication.Conventional coagulation tests[prothrombin time (PT),activated partial thromboplastin time (APTT),fibrinogen,thrombin time (TT),fibrin degradation products (FDP),D-dimer,antithrombin (AT-Ⅲ),platelet count,platelet distribution width]and coagulation molecular markers including thrombomodulin (TM),tissue plasminogen activator-inhibitor complex (t-PAIC),thrombin-antithrombin complex (TAT),plasmin-αantiplasmin complex (PIC) were detected and statistically analyzed.Results The fibrinogen level[(3.5±1.0) g/L]at the 72 h after administration in (Rhubarb) treatment group was significantly higher than that in control group[(2.7±0.8) g/L]and (Rhubarb) treatment group before administration[(2.7±0.9) g/L](P<0.05).Compared with the serum TM[19.0(15.5,22.6) TU/ml]and t-PAIC[15.4(9.7,20.9) ng/ml]levels before treatment in control group,the TM[27.3(20.8,31.2) TU/ml]and t-PAIC[22.2 (15.5,38.6) ng/ml]at the 72 h after administration in control group significantly increased (P<0.05).Compared with TM[27.3(20.8,31.2) TU/ml]and t-PAIC[22.2(15.5,38.6) ng/ml]of control group,the TM[13.2(10.9,18.0) TU/ml]and t-PAIC[9.2(7.3,23.1) ng/ml]at the 72 h after administration in (Rhubarb) treatment group were significantly decreased (P<0.05).Compared with the serum TM[19.7(17.1,23.4) TU/ml]levels before treatment and the TM[18.6(15.3,21.1) TU/ml]at the 24 h after administration in (Rhubarb) treatment group,the TM at the 72 h after administration were significantly decreased (P<0.05).Kaplan-Meier analysis revealed that there was no statistically significant difference in 14-day surviv
